Solve the differential equation dy/dx = xy where y=10 when x=0. Give your answer in the form y=f(X).

\[\frac{1}{y} dy= x dx\]
integrate both sides
\[\ln(y)=\frac{x^2}{2}+C\]
\[y=e^{\frac{x^2}{2}+C}\]
